According to The Entune Compatible Phones list, which is updated monthly, it seems that there is not a single phone that fully supports a Message Alert feature (green check). For my iPhone 5 on Verizon, I seem to be able to receive text notifications just fine, but always get an error trying to send a message. Has anyone been successful at sending a text message via Entune?
 
I have an iPhone 5 on Verizon also. I don't get any messages. It would be nice to be able to send and receive messages. Heck, I can't even really use the phone book feature because I have over 3000 contacts on my iPhone and there doesn't seem to be any way to manually select which entries get sent over to the car. It's not like it takes the first 100 entries (in alphabetical order) either. I think the only way to specify which ones get copied over is to reduce the phone book to 100 entries on the phone, synch them over and then put them back on the phone (and then never synch them again).
 
Madcow,

Did you enable Receive notifications from the Bluetooth device settings on your iPhone? Once you enable that, power cycle your car. That should at least let you receive text messages. You won't be able to read your messages unless you are stopped but you have the option to have the car speak the message to you while you are driving.
 
Khaihon,

Thanks for this info. I had not enabled receive notifications from Bluetooth on my iPhone. Once I did this and power cycled the car I can now receive text messages. It would be nice if I had full functionality (send/receive) but this is better than nothing. Thanks for the info!
